Load Serving Entity 204
 
The Load Serving Entity (LSE) program is intended to provide native electric load suppliers or deregulated third-party suppliers the information necessary to conduct business in PJM. This program is offered as a five-part, week-long series.

This LSE 204 course will focus on the market settlement process of PJM. Presentations will identify and define the various PJM billing line items that an LSE will encounter on the PJM settlement statement (charges & credits).

All PJM settlement information pertaining to an LSE will be addressed, including spot market energy, capacity, transmission service, operating reserves, and other obligatory ancillary services.
